Iran will remain in nuclear deal, US withdrawal illegal - Rouhani — RT World News

Donald Trump’s decision to pull the US out of the Iranian nuclear deal is illegal, illegitimate and violating international agreements, Iranian president, Hassan Rouhani, in a televised address.

Rouhani said that Iran has always complied with the nuclear deal and is going to stay in the accord despite the US pullout. The Iranian Foreign Ministry was instructed to hold talks on the nuclear deal with the EU, Russia and China within the next few weeks.

The President called Trump’s decision to quit the agreement “a historic experience for Iran,” adding that Washington had never fulfilled its commitment as part of the 2015 international agreement.

Earlier on Tuesday, Trump announced that Washington will “withdraw from the Iran nuclear deal" and that sanctions will be imposed against Tehran. The US President argued that the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POA) didn’t prevent Iran from enriching uranium and would’ve caused a nuclear arms race in the Middle East.

“Today’s action sends a critical message: the US no longer makes empty threats. When I make promises, I keep them,” Trump said.

The JCPOA deal, signed by Iran and P5+1 powers (China, France, Russia, UK, US, plus Germany) and the EU in 2015, saw international sanctions on Tehran lifted in exchange for Iran curbing its controversial nuclear program. Trump pulled the US from the accord despite the International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) confirming Tehran’s compliance with the deal on numerous occasions and attempts by France, Germany and other EU nations to talk him out of the decision.
